Vous êtes sur la page 1sur 4

FACULTE DES SCIENCES 3 ème Année L.

F
ECONOMIQUES ET DE GESTION Ing. Eco. & Financière
DE SOUSSE chargé du cours : Mr Mourad Belkahla
Année Universitaire 2023/2024

SERIE 4 RECHERCHE OPERATIONNELLE

Dualité et analyse de sensibilité

EXERCICE 1

On considère le programme linéaire suivant :


𝑀𝑎𝑥𝑖𝑚𝑖𝑠𝑒𝑟 𝑍 = 4𝑥1 + 5𝑥2 − 3𝑥3
𝑆𝑜𝑢𝑠 𝑐𝑜𝑛𝑡𝑟𝑎𝑖𝑛𝑡𝑒𝑠 𝑥1 + 𝑥2 + 𝑥3 ≤5
𝑥1 − 𝑥2 ≥1
𝑥1 + 3𝑥2 + 𝑥3 ≤ 11
𝑒𝑡 𝑥1 , 𝑥2 , 𝑥3 ≥0
1) Résoudre le programme linéaire par la méthode du simplexe.
2) Ecrire le dual de ce programme et déduire son dernier tableau à partir de celui du primal.

EXERCICE 2

On considère le dernier tableau (incomplet) d’un programme linéaire de maximisation où la


première et la deuxième contrainte sont de type (≤) et la troisième contrainte est de type (≥).
Cj 2 3 4 0 0 0 XB
Variables x1 x2 x3 e1 e2 e3
CB de base
1 3 1 1 0 0 100
1 -2 0 0 1 0 3
-2 4 0 1 0 1 93
Zj
Zj-Cj
1) a) Compléter le tableau de ce programme.
b) Déterminer la solution optimale de ce programme.

2) a) Déterminer la valeur de 𝑐2 (le coefficient de 𝑥2 dans 𝑍) pour que la solution


optimale initiale soit multiple.
b) Dans quel intervalle peut varier 𝑐3 (le coefficient de 𝑥3 dans 𝑍) sans affecter
l’optimalité de la solution initiale ?
3) a) Déterminer la matrice de base inverse.

1
b) les valeurs initiales de seconds membres des contraintes sont : 𝑏1 = 100, 𝑏2 = 3
et 𝑏3 = 7. Dans quel intervalle peut varier 𝑏3 sans affecter la base optimale
initiale trouvée. ?
4) Si on introduit une nouvelle variable 𝑥4 ayant les caractéristiques suivantes :
𝑐4 = 5 , 𝑎14 = 𝑎24 = 𝑎34 = 1. Déterminer la nouvelle solution le cas échéant.
5) Si on introduit la nouvelle contrainte suivante : 𝑥1 + 𝑥2 + 𝑥3 ≤ 10. La solution
reste t- elle optimale ? Justifier.
6) Ajouter une contrainte telle que la solution optimale initiale soit dégénérée.

EXERCICE 3 (Examen Juin 2012)

Une entreprise fabrique 3 produits 𝑃1 , 𝑃2 et 𝑃3 en quantités 𝑥1 , 𝑥2 et 𝑥3 respectivement.


Le problème de son coût est représenté sous forme d’un programme linéaire (PL)
comme suit :

𝑀𝑖𝑛𝑖𝑚𝑖𝑠𝑒𝑟 𝐶 = 7𝑥1 + 3𝑥2 + 4𝑥3


𝑆𝑜𝑢𝑠 𝑐𝑜𝑛𝑡𝑟𝑎𝑖𝑛𝑡𝑒𝑠 𝑥1 + 𝑥2 ≥ 10
2𝑥1 + 2𝑥2 + 𝑥3 ≤ 40
−2𝑥1 + 𝑥2 − 𝑥3 ≥ 12
𝑒𝑡 𝑥1 , 𝑥2 , 𝑥3 ≥ 0

1) Résoudre ce PL par la méthode du simplexe. (utiliser la méthode des pénalités).


2) Déterminer la matrice de base inverse à l’optimum.
3) Dans quel intervalle peut varier le second membre de la troisième contrainte
(𝑏3 = 12) sans affecter la solution optimale ?
4) Déterminer le dual et déduire son dernier tableau de simplexe.
5) Vérifier le théorème des écarts complémentaires.
6) L’entreprise a-t- elle intérêt à introduire un nouveau produit 𝑃4 ayant les
caractéristiques suivantes : 𝑐4 = 2 , 𝑎14 = 2, 𝑎24 = 1 𝑒𝑡 𝑎34 = 1. Si oui
déterminer la nouvelle solution.
7) Si on ajoute la contrainte 𝑥1 + 𝑥2 + 𝑥3 ≤ 10, au problème initial, la solution
optimale trouvée à la question 1) va –t- elle changer ?

EXERCICE 4 (Extrait Examen Mai 2015)

Le tableau du simplexe ci-dessous est associé à un programme linéaire de type


maximisation. (𝑒1 , 𝑒2 ) sont les variables d’écarts.

2
Cj 2 3 6 0 0 XB
Variables x1 x2 x3 e1 e2
CB de base
2/7 1 0 3/7 -1/7
3/7 0 1 1/7 2/7
Zj
Zj-Cj

1) Donner la matrice de base inverse 𝐵 −1 du tableau ci-dessus.


2) Compléter le tableau et donner la solution optimale sachant que les valeurs initiales de
second membre des contraintes sont : 𝑏1 = 10 𝑒𝑡 𝑏2 = 6.
3) Donner la formulation du programme linéaire relative à ce tableau du simplexe.
4) a) Ecrire le programme dual correspondant et déduire son dernier tableau du simplexe.
b) Donner la solution optimale du dual.
c) Vérifier le théorème des écarts complémentaires.

Exercice 5 (Extrait examen Juin 2017)

Soit le programme linéaire suivant :

𝑀𝑎𝑥𝑖𝑚𝑖𝑠𝑒𝑟 𝑍 = 2𝑥1 + 3𝑥2 + 𝑥3

𝑆𝑜𝑢𝑠 𝑐𝑜𝑛𝑡𝑟𝑎𝑖𝑛𝑡𝑒𝑠 2𝑥1 + 𝑥2 + 4𝑥3 ≤ 12


𝑥1 + 𝑥2 + 2𝑥3 ≤ 10
2𝑥1 + 4𝑥2 + 𝑥3 ≥ 16

𝑒𝑡 𝑥1 , 𝑥2 , 𝑥3 ≥ 0

1) Ecrire le problème sous forme standard.


2) On vous donne le tableau courant incomplet de ce programme (𝑒1 , 𝑒2 , 𝑒3 ) sont
les variables d’écarts :

3
Cj XB
Variables x1 x2 x3 e1 e2 e3
CB de base
3/2 0 15/4 1 0 1/4 8
1/2 0 7/4 0 1 1/4 6
1/2 1 1/4 0 0 -1/4 4

Zj
Zj-Cj

Compléter le tableau courant de ce programme.


3) Est-il optimal ? Sinon continuer les itérations jusqu'au tableau optimal et donner
la solution optimale.
4) Quelles sont les contraintes saturées à l'optimum ? Justifier votre réponse.
5) Si le coefficient 𝑐1 de 𝑥1 dans 𝑍 passe de 2 à 6, la solution reste-elle optimale ?
si non donner l’intervalle de variation de 𝑐1 qui laisserait la base optimale
inchangée.
6) Dans quel intervalle peut varier 𝑐2 dans 𝑍 sans affecter la base optimale ?
7) Dans quel intervalle peut varier le coefficient de second membre de la deuxième
contrainte 𝑏2 sans affecter la base optimale ?
8) Ecrire le dual et déduire son dernier tableau à partir de celui du primal.
9) Vérifier le théorème des écarts complémentaires.
10) Si on ajoute une nouvelle variable 𝑥4 dont son coefficient dans la fonction 𝑍
𝑐4 = 6 , et ces coefficients dans le système des contraintes sont : 𝑎14 = 𝑎24 = 𝑎34 =
1. Est-il profitable que cette variable soit dans la base ? Si oui donner la nouvelle
solution.

Vous aimerez peut-être aussi